Update posted by Barnett Survivors Limited

We have been unable to make a new campaign update until now, exactly three years to the day since James Barnett, the director of Barnett Survivors Limited, met with detectives to begin a reinvestigation into Mark's case.

We are pleased to announce, that following protracted negotiations, the British Transport Police have now admitted culpability for their role in implicating an innocent man, and have settled out of court in what is apparently the largest settlement by the British Transport Police in over a decade, and perhaps ever. Mark's case was spoken about in those terms.

This completes Phase One of Mark's case; we now move to Phase Two, which concerns the CPS bringing this false matter to trial. Phase One took 4 years of battle, with many twists and turns, and it is worth mentioning at this stage that the OIC, officer in charge, of Mark's case, is not a police officer anymore and never can be again.

There is much that we have been unable to talk about until now, such as a prominent London barrister losing the case file and really poor legal advice from another London barrister who thought he knew better than Barnett Survivors Limited.
